Rosaviatsia Updates Flight Restrictions Across Multiple Russian Regional Airports
The agency says the measures are for flight safety.
Overview
- New temporary limits were announced for Volgograd and for the airports of Penza, Saratov (Gagarin) and Tambov, with Kaluga also under restrictions.
- Additional constraints were introduced at Krasnodar (Pashkovsky) and later at Gelendzhik, reflecting shifting operational conditions.
- Earlier on November 13, Rosaviatsia reported lifting restrictions at Tambov, Gelendzhik and Krasnodar before subsequent adjustments the same day.
- Rosaviatsia’s guidance states that regular flights at Gelendzhik may operate from 08:30 under the current regime.
- Penza region governor Oleg Melnichenko announced activation of the ‘Kover’ plan as local authorities implemented response measures.
